Deactivating logs and metrics transfer upon deployment or upgrade
During engine deployment or upgrade, prevent logs and metrics from being sent to Talend Management Console for tasks executed in a Dynamic Engine environment.
If you need to deactivate the transfer of logs and metrics for deployed services, see Deactivating log and metrics transfers from a Dynamic Engine to Talend Management Console.

Results
The Dynamic Engine environment is deployed with logs and metrics transfer deactivated. No execution logs or metrics will be sent to Talend Management Console for task runs in this environment until you re-activate this feature.
In Talend Management Console, the status of this environment becomes Ready, confirming that it is ready to run tasks or plans.
